Mrr m228s

Anyone running the mrr m228 wheels. I'm considering these and just selling the 2 oem wheels and the 2 reproductions. Just wondering if anyone has run them and what they think.

I have some Factory Flow Form V028 wheels which are also Z28 reps. They're rebranded Ace Alloy wheels. I'd recommend them over the MRR's since they're flow forged instead of cast. The MRR's actually weigh more than stock. You can get a set of the FFF V028 for only $900 on Ebay.
